Binary package hint: powernap

Currently Powernap just checks to see if a particular process has been
run within a defined period of time but lots of processes still show
when they're not actually doing anything useful eg. Samba, media serving
tools etc and thus powernap never puts the system to sleep when it
could.

Ideally powernap would check to see if a process is active within a time
period before reseting the counter.

Thanks for considering this RFE.
